Paper tape is especially good for those with sensitive or fragile skin, such as the elderly. But no one wants tape yanking at their skin and hair when it is pulled off, so this is a good choice when you need to secure gauze or any bandages to your skin. Nexcare's Gentle Paper Tape is latex-free. I react to a lot of adhesives, but this one was fine. There is minimal tugging of skin and hair when the tape is removed. It tears easily, though you will need to cut the tape if you want a straight edge. The 1-inch width is generous and easy to handle. This tape is "water resistant", but, if you need your bandage to be completely waterproof, this will be insufficient. Also, if you're using it on an area that moves a lot or is rubbed a lot, you may need a tape with stronger adhesive. This tape tends to come up around the edges if something is frequently rubbing against it. But Nexcare's Paper Tape is genuinely gentle and perfect for most situations in which you need to secure a bandage.
